Use Your Gourd, Wear A Helmet: Why Head Protection and Helmets Are Essential

Use Your Gourd, Wear A Helmet: Why Head Protection and Helmets Are Essential

When it comes to safety, protecting the head should always be a top priority. Our brains power everything we do—thinking, moving, learning, and creating. That’s why helmets and head protection aren’t just pieces of gear, they’re essential safety equipment that keep students, patients, and professionals safe every day. Whether in a hospital, classroom, or workplace, the right helmet can mean the difference between a close call and a serious injury.

Why Head Protection Matters

Head injuries are among the most severe and costly injuries to treat. According to the CDC, traumatic brain injuries (TBIs) contribute to a significant number of emergency room visits each year. Even a seemingly mild head injury can have long-term effects, including headaches, dizziness, memory loss, or changes in mood and behavior.

For healthcare providers, schools, and organizations, having the right safety equipment on hand reduces the risk of these injuries. Whether it’s a patient in rehabilitation, a student athlete on the field, or a child in a K–12 classroom, head protection saves lives.

Types of Helmets and Head Protection

Different environments call for different types of protective gear. Here are a few common categories:

  • Medical & Rehabilitation Helmets – Found in hospitals, clinics, and long-term care centers, these helmets protect patients who are prone to falls, seizures, or injuries during recovery. They are an essential part of hospital equipment and medical supplies for clinics.
  • Tactical & Emergency Response Helmets – Worn by military, law enforcement, and EMS personnel, these helmets are built to withstand high-impact environments and often integrate with communication systems or face shields.
  • Industrial Helmets & Hard Hats – Designed for construction, maintenance, and factory work. These helmets protect against falling objects, bumps, and electrical hazards.
  • Sports Helmets – Football, cycling, baseball, and other athletic helmets are specifically engineered to absorb impact and protect athletes from concussions and skull fractures.

Key Features to Look For

When selecting head protection, it’s important to consider:

  • Fit & Comfort – A helmet that doesn’t fit properly won’t provide full protection. Adjustable straps and padding ensure security without discomfort.
  • Material – Modern helmets use advanced plastics, composites, or foam liners to balance durability with lightweight design.
  • Certifications & Standards – Look for compliance with OSHA, ANSI, NOCSAE, or ASTM standards depending on the intended use.
  • Specialized Design – Some helmets include face shields, ventilation, or compatibility with other protective equipment.

The Role of Helmets in Healthcare & Education

Hospitals, rehabilitation centers, and clinics rely on protective helmets to reduce patient falls and secondary injuries. These items are not just optional — they are critical parts of everyday hospital supply and patient care safety.

Schools are also recognizing the importance of helmets as part of their needs. Whether for student athletes or special education programs, head protection ensures a safer learning environment. In higher education, nursing and medical training programs often source helmets as part of their safety equipment for simulations and clinical practice.
